Which one of the following is a biodegradable polymer?
(A) Cellulose
(B) $ Nylon - 6 $
(C) Polyvinyl chloride
(D) polythene

Hint: A polymer is a long chain consisting of repeating units attached to each other. A variety of polymers can be synthesized using condensation and polymerization reactions but such synthetic polymers are highly stable and non-biodegradable in nature.
Complete Step By Step Answer:
A biodegradable substance is defined as a material that can be easily decomposed into simpler substances by the microorganisms present on the surface of earth.
Naturally occurring polymers easily degrade with time but synthetic polymers resist the action of secretions made by microorganisms.
$ Nylon - 6 $ is a thermally stable plastic polymer that is resistant to damages, temperature and chemicals. Its high thermal stability and rigidity makes it a non-biodegradable substance.
Polyvinyl chloride and polythene are also synthetic thermoplastics that are difficult to degrade or decompose chemically or biologically.
Cellulose is a natural polymer and an abundant polysaccharide that can be easily decomposed and broken down into simpler substances like glucose. It does not consist of microplastics that cannot be acted upon by microorganisms. Cellulose can also be derived from a wide variety of naturally occurring raw materials.
$ \Rightarrow $ Hence, Cellulose is the only biodegradable polymer out of all the given options.
Therefore option (a) is correct.
Note:
The high stability of synthetic polymers makes them resistant towards the attack by various microorganisms present in soil and can therefore persist in the environment for long periods of time. Such synthetic polymers accumulate over time and become hazardous in nature.
